Excellent opportunity to acquire a value-add four-unit investment property in the highly desirable Downtown Long Beach submarket. This multi-unit asset offers strong in-place income with significant upside potential through renovation and rental repositioning. The property is current potential gross annual income is $74,100. This reflects a current Gross Rent Multiplier (GRM) of 10.80 at the current list price and a cap rate of approximately 8.19%. These metrics position the asset as an attractive opportunity for investors seeking both immediate cash flow and long-term appreciation. With strategic improvements, investors have the ability to reposition the asset, increase rents toward market levels, and further enhance overall returns. The property is ideal for investors pursuing a value-add strategy, long-term hold, or future refinance scenario. Located in the heart of Downtown Long Beach, the property benefits from strong tenant demand driven by proximity to major employment centers, coastal amenities, and a vibrant urban lifestyle. The area is known for its waterfront access, marina, Shoreline Village, The Pike Outlets, and a thriving dining and arts scene, making it a highly desirable location for renters. The property is also well-positioned for public transportation access, with the Metro A Line providing direct connectivity from Downtown Long Beach to Downtown Los Angeles and surrounding areas. Nearby transit hubs and multiple Long Beach Transit bus routes offer convenient local and regional access, enhancing tenant appeal and long-term rental demand.
